共用方式為


適用於 Dynamics 365 管道整合架構 1.0 的 addHandler (JavaScript API 參考)

將訂閱者新增至事件。

備註

此 API 可用於 Widget 和 [統一介面] 頁面。

語法

Microsoft.CIFramework.addHandler(eventName, handlerFunction);

參數

名稱 類型 為必填項目 Description
事件名稱 繩子 Yes 設定處理常式之事件名稱。
支援的事件如下:
  • onclicktoact: 啟用輸出通訊 (ClickToAct) 欄位時,會叫用事件。
  • onmode已更改: 當面板模式在最小化 (0) 和停駐 (1) 之間手動切換時,會叫用此事件。
  • onsize已更改: 當透過拖曳手動變更面板大小時,會叫用此事件。
  • onpage導航: 在主頁面上發生導覽事件之前,會觸發事件。
  • onsendkb文章: 當使用者選取知識庫控制項上的 [傳送] 按鈕時,就會叫用事件。
您也可以在參數中 eventName 傳遞自訂事件。
handler函數 功能 Yes 當觸發任何支援的事件時,會叫用處理常式函式。

Example

範例程式碼示範如何設定事件的 onmodechanged addHandler 方法。

handlerFunction = function(eventData) {
console.log(eventData)
return Promise.resolve();
}

Microsoft.CIFramework.addHandler("onmodechanged", handlerFunction);

onclicktoact
onmode已變更
onsize已變更
頁面導航
onsendkb文章